The European Union has endorsed a negotiating mandate for a political and cooperation agreement with Cuba. The step is aimed at broader trade and economic ties with Havana but the deal may take up to three years to complete.Β The decision marks the bloc's most important policy shift since resuming diplomatic ties with Cuba in 2008. Stephen Wilkinson, a Cuba studies specialist, comments on the possible impact of Brussels' initiative.
